A recent survey found that 70% of Brits say they want all new-build homes to be eco-friendly, a quarter have made environmentally friendly improvements to their homes, and one in three say when they move home they plan to make green improvements to their new property.

All homes at Upton Green have been built with the approval of English Partnerships and The Prince’s Foundation for the Built Environment to a strict design code that specifies a limited range of environmentally friendly building materials, most of which are sourced locally. 43% of homes incorporate solar technology, every home has its own rainwater harvesting system with a reservoir buried beneath the rear gardens to store water and homes have high ceilings with tall windows to maximise natural light.
